From f9df6458218f4fe8a1c3bf0af89c1fa9eaf0db39 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Andrew Perepechko Date: Thu, 24 Dec 2015 11:09:41 -0500 Subject: selinux: export validatetrans decisions Make validatetrans decisions available through selinuxfs. "/validatetrans" is added to selinuxfs for this purpose. This functionality is needed by file system servers implemented in userspace or kernelspace without the VFS layer. Writing "$oldcontext $newcontext $tclass $taskcontext" to /validatetrans is expected to return 0 if the transition is allowed and -EPERM otherwise.
